Description
Soft, chewy Banana Bread Chocolate Chip Cookies with the perfect balance of sweetness, chocolate, and a hint of warm cinnamon. These cookies are easy to make and utterly irresistible!
Ingredients
Scale
- ½ cup (113g) cooled, just melted butter
- ¾ cup (165g) packed light brown sugar
- ⅓ cup (80ml) mashed ripe banana (from 1 small banana)
- 1 large egg yolk
- ½ teaspoon vanilla extract
- 1 ½ cups (215g) all-purpose flour
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- ½ teaspoon baking soda
- ½ teaspoon salt
- ¾ cup (125g) dark chocolate chips (plus extra for topping)
- ⅓ cup (50g) chopped walnuts
Instructions
- In a large bowl, combine the cooled melted butter and brown sugar until smooth.
- Add the mashed banana and stir until fully incorporated. Mix in the egg yolk and vanilla extract.
- Whisk together the flour, cinnamon, baking soda, and salt in a separate bowl. Gradually fold the dry ingredients into the wet mixture.
- Stir in the chocolate chips and walnuts until evenly distributed. Cover and chill the dough for 1 hour.
-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Line two baking sheets with parchment paper.
- Scoop 1.5 oz of dough onto the prepared baking sheets, spacing them 2 inches apart. Press a few extra chocolate chips on top if desired.
- Bake for 10–12 minutes or until the edges are golden and the centers are slightly soft. Cool for 2 minutes on the baking sheet before transferring to a wire rack.
- Prep Time: 15 minutes
- Cook Time: 12 minutes
